1. Conduct Routine Maintenance

One of one of the most effective ways to guarantee your HVAC system runs successfully is through regular maintenance. Establishing a commercial HVAC upkeep checklist can aid you remain on top of essential jobs such as changing filters, evaluating belts and pulley-blocks, and inspecting cooling agent degrees. Regular inspections result in improved performance, minimized power prices, and a prolonged lifespan for your equipment.

2. Upgrade Your System

If your HVAC system is outdated or inefficient, it may be time for an upgrade. The best HVAC systems for industrial buildings are those that have high SEER (Seasonal Energy Efficiency Ratio) rankings and make use of innovative modern technology like variable speed compressors. Newer versions are extra efficient and made with energy-saving features that can considerably reduce your regular monthly bills.

3. Execute Zoning Systems

Zoning systems allow you to control temperatures in different areas of your building separately. This implies you can heat or cool areas based on their particular requirements instead of treating the entire structure consistently. HVAC zoning systems for workplace buildings ensure that energy isn't squandered on unoccupied locations while maintaining convenience in busy zones.

4. Maximize Thermostat Settings

Utilizing programmable thermostats allows you to maximize temperature level setups based upon occupancy routines. Set back the temperature during off-hours or when the building is empty-- this basic change can lead to considerable cost savings over time.

5. Boost Building Insulation

Investing in appropriate insulation aids maintain wanted interior temperature levels and decreases reliance on home heating or cooling systems. Ensure that doors and windows are sealed appropriately and consider adding insulation where needed-- this will not only reduced power expenses but likewise enhance overall comfort levels inside the building.

Frequently Asked Questions

Q1: Just how usually should I do maintenance on my commercial HVAC system?

A1: It's recommended to execute upkeep at least twice a year-- once before heating period and once before cooling season-- to keep your system running efficiently.

Q2: What signs show my industrial HVAC system requires repair?

A2: Watch out for inconsistent temperatures, unusual noises during operation, enhanced power expenses without description, or unpleasant smells originating from vents-- these could all signal underlying issues requiring attention.
